The name of the ottoman sultan who ruled during the golden age of the ottoman empire was Suleiman the Magnificent

Explanation:

The Ottoman Empire reached the peak of its power during the rule of Selim's son, Suleiman the Magnificent (ruled 1520 -1566) and his grandson Selim II (1566 - 1574). Suleiman came to the throne as one of the wealthiest rulers in the world
